[发明专利]一种基于配置文件的帮助线程构造方法无效
申请号: | 201210396209.5 | 申请日: | 2012-10-18 |
公开(公告)号: | CN102929616A | 公开(公告)日: | 2013-02-13 |
发明(设计)人: | 郑宁汉;古志民;付引霞;杨四才 | 申请(专利权)人: | 北京理工大学 |
主分类号: | G06F9/44 | 分类号: | G06F9/44 |
代理公司: | 暂无信息 | 代理人: | 暂无信息 |
地址: | 100081 ***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明涉及一种基于配置文件的帮助线程构造方法,属于多核多线程技术领域。在基于共享缓存的多核架构基础上,针对多核应用中非规则数据缺失的问题,通过引入“构造帮助线程的配置文件、构造帮助线程的控制变量和初值、构造帮助线程的生成代码”等步骤,来自动生成帮助线程,以降低程序员或用户的编程难度,提高应用程序的执行性能,并为多核编译辅助工具提供有效的支撑技术。 | ||
搜索关键词: | 一种 基于 配置文件 帮助 线程 构造 方法 | ||
【主权项】:
一种基于配置文件的帮助线程构造方法,其特征在于其基本思想是在基于共享缓存的多核架构基础上,针对多核应用中非规则数据缺失的问题,通过引入“构造帮助线程的配置文件、构造帮助线程的控制变量和初值、构造帮助线程的生成代码”等步骤,来自动生成帮助线程,以降低程序员或用户的编程难度,提高应用程序的执行性能,并为多核编译辅助工具提供有效的支撑技术。具体实现步骤如下: 步骤一、构造帮助线程的配置文件 利用应用程序中的多个热数据区,人工或自动从中提取帮助线程的构造特征序列,经合并构造后,生成一个配置文件。 步骤二、构造帮助线程的控制变量和初值 在步骤一构造的配置文件基础上,步骤二自动转换配置文件序列中的数据为构造帮助线程所需的控制变量和初值,并对推送变量和同步变量的初值进行完整性验证和修正。 步骤三、构造帮助线程的生成代码 在步骤二构造的帮助线程控制变量和初值基础上,步骤三构造帮助线程的生成代码。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京理工大学,未经北京理工大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201210396209.5/,转载请声明来源钻瓜专利网。